Missing Grade Emails- Wright There is a feature in our online gradebook that can automatically notify parents via email concerning missing grades. If you ever have questions or concerns about what is posted in the online gradebook or a missing assignment, please do not hesitate to ask us and we will be glad to let you know if it is in the grading process or if it is truly missing. If you receive an email like this, you can log in to see specifics on the assignments. “MIS” means the paper is missing and averages as a zero until it is turned in completed. “MUP” means “Make-Up Possible”. The paper is eligible for make up and can still be turned in for credit. This mark does not average as a zero.

“Daily Folder” - Burk The “Daily Folder” contains announcements, papers for the parent, reading logs, a Plus Delta chart, a behavior calendar, word study lists, newsletters, and homework if needed. This folder will be sent home every day and is expected to return to school every morning signed by a parent/guardian. Please check this folder every night and go over the contents of this folder with your student before returning it to school the following morning.

Reading Log – Carroll/Ashford The reading log will be sent home in each student’s folder every night. (For Wright and Carroll’s classes) Students are expected to read 30 minutes at home, 4 nights per week.
